The Shift Toward Immersive and Dynamic Interfaces

Traditional online casino layouts relied heavily on static menus and grid-based displays. However, recent innovations have shifted the industry toward more immersive and dynamic interfaces. Technologies like HTML5, CSS3 animations, and WebGL have facilitated the creation of rich, interactive environments that mimic the feel of land-based casinos while leveraging the advantages of digital platforms.

For instance, live dealer games utilize real-time streaming combined with interactive overlays, providing a sense of realism and immediacy that static interfaces cannot match. Additionally, the integration of animations and visual effects keeps players visually engaged without overwhelming the core gameplay experience.

The Role of Responsive Design and Mobile Optimization

With the proliferation of smartphones and tablets, responsive design has become a cornerstone of contemporary online casino UIs. The ability to adapt seamlessly across various screen sizes ensures players can enjoy their favorite games anytime, anywhere. This shift has led developers to prioritize mobile-first designs, involving touch-friendly controls, optimized load times, and minimal clutter.

Examples include adapting button sizes for easy tapping, designing simplified menus suited for smaller screens, and employing progressive web app (PWA) technology to provide a near-native app experience. Such innovations have broadened access and improved overall user satisfaction.

The Impact of Personalization and Data-Driven Design

Modern online casinos leverage data analytics and machine learning to tailor their interfaces to individual players. Personalization might include customized game recommendations, tailored promotions, or adaptive UI elements that evolve based on user behavior. This data-driven approach fosters a sense of familiarity and relevance that can enhance loyalty and engagement.

Furthermore, A/B testing different interface layouts and features enables operators to systematically optimize the UI for better performance metrics, such as increased session duration and higher conversion rates.
